A strong Brand Manager CV demonstrates commercial ownership of a brand, evidencing the P&L size, the market share or revenue growth delivered, and the launches you led from insight to shelf. It connects brand work to business outcomes, such as a positioning shift that grew penetration or a launch that hit a revenue target, because brand managers are accountable for results, not just creative. The best candidates show command of consumer insight and data, naming sources like Nielsen or brand-tracking studies, and translating them into strategy that moved the needle. It evidences cross-functional leadership, orchestrating R&D, sales, agencies, and supply chain to bring a plan to market on time and on budget. Weak CVs say 'managed brand campaigns' with no share, revenue, or P&L figure, leaving impact unproven. A great brand CV balances strategic and commercial substance with creative judgement, and frames you as an owner who builds equity while delivering the numbers.

What Sections Should a Brand Manager CV Include?
Professional Summary
It must state the brand scale (P&L, category) and a headline growth result so recruiters gauge level instantly.
Example
Brand Manager owning a GBP 30m FMCG portfolio, growing market share from 14% to 19% through a repositioning and two product launches.
Brand & Commercial Skills
A keyword block lets ATS match strategy, P&L, and insights tokens that gate brand roles.
Example
Brand strategy | Positioning | P&L ownership | Go-to-market | Consumer insights | Nielsen data | Pricing.
Professional Experience
This must show brand outcomes (share, revenue, launches) rather than campaign activity.
Example
Led the relaunch of a declining SKU, reversing a 3-year sales decline into 12% growth within four quarters.
Product Launches & Campaigns
Launch leadership from insight to market is a defining proof point for brand managers.
Example
Launched a new variant nationally, achieving 8% category penetration and GBP 4m first-year revenue against a GBP 3m target.
Insights & Cross-Functional Leadership
Evidence of using data and orchestrating teams shows you can convert strategy into delivered results.
Example
Used Nielsen and shopper research to reframe positioning, then led R&D, sales, and agency teams to execute within a 9-month timeline.

Commercial results, anchored by strategic judgement. Recruiters hire brand managers to grow share and the P&L, so lead with revenue, market-share, and launch outcomes. Demonstrate creativity through the strategy behind a quantified result rather than as a standalone trait.
Most brand manager roles, especially in FMCG, expect at least partial P&L ownership covering pricing, promotion, and margin. If your ownership was shared, state your remit precisely; signalling commercial accountability is essential to clearing senior brand filters.
Describe the launch end to end and quantify it: the insight behind it, the timeline you led, and the result such as penetration, distribution, or first-year revenue versus target. Launch leadership is a defining brand-manager competency, so give it a dedicated section.
Name the market and consumer data you used, such as Nielsen, Kantar, IRI, or proprietary brand-tracking, and any analytics tools. These are recognisable keywords and prove your strategy was grounded in evidence rather than instinct.
Two pages. Use page one for the summary, skills, and your most impactful brand role with results; use page two for earlier experience and education. Prioritise share, revenue, and launch outcomes over an exhaustive campaign list.
